No problem, it's my job to know how to read it :)

THere are a lot of threads in:

#11 0x00007fb6487f3795 in __db_get_pp () from /lib64/libdb-5.3.so
#12 0x00007fb643a355fb in id2entry ()
from /usr/lib64/dirsrv/plugins/libback-ldbm.so
#13 0x00007fb643a3171d in dn2entry_ext ()
from /usr/lib64/dirsrv/plugins/libback-ldbm.so

Are your dbcache, dncache and entrycache settings large enough? This
issue could be indicative of cache thrashing,


Besides that, nothing indicates specifically that the issue is MO.

https://access.redhat.com/documentation/en-us/red_hat_directory_server/10/html/performance_tuning_guide/determining-req-cache-size

This part of the performance tuning guide may help you. If you want, you
can send me the output of your objects:
